The Opel Rekord C “Black Widow” is among the best-known and most mysterious race cars of its time. Although it was developed in secrecy in 1967–1969 and despite General Motors’ ban on taking part in races, the sporty 180-horsepower version caused a sensation on the circuits. Thanks to its black paint with yellow accents, it earned the nicknames “Racing Taxi” and “Black Widow”, and drivers such as Erich Bitter and the young Niki Lauda appeared behind the wheel.
